Chris-Craft Announces Consumer Debut of New Sportster 28 Outboard at Miami International Boat Show
Second model in the new Sportster line delivers innovative features and versatility
SARASOTA, Fla., Feb. 10, 2025 – Chris-Craft, America’s Boatbuilder Since 1874, will debut the Sportster 28 bowrider in an outboard configuration to consumers for the first time at the 2025 Miami International Boat Show February 12-16 the company announced today. The Sportster 28 is the second model in the new Sportster line launched last year, crafted for today’s adventure seekers and watersports enthusiasts.
The Sportster 28 boasts incomparable craftsmanship, thrilling versatility, and state-of-the-art features such as an intuitive command center with a streamlined dashboard that integrates a custom Chris-Craft interface, refined teak accents, and a leather-wrapped stainless steel steering wheel. An innovative pull-down swim step ensures seamless water access, offering easy and graceful entry and exit, and an inviting L-shaped port cockpit with generous storage area.

The Sportster 28 offers notable features including an optional hard top that houses both indirect accent lighting and hidden integrated speakers, a sun pad with flip-up backrest for ultimate lounging comfort, midship and portside aft compartments, multiple transom storage areas, and a premium audio system with 6 JL Audio Speakers and a 10” subwoofer with custom Chris-Craft stainless steel speaker grills

With the debut of the Sportster 28 outboard, the Sportster line now includes the Sportster 25 sterndrive and surf, and the Sportster 28 sterndrive. The Sportster 28 surf will debut this spring.

ABOUT CHRIS-CRAFT
Chris-Craft, America's Boatbuilder Since 1874, leads the industry in craftsmanship and quality which represents the company's enduring devotion to its proud past. Chris-Craft is headquartered in Sarasota, Florida and has developed the following sterndrive and outboard power boat models for the 2025 Collection: The Sportster, Launch, Launch GT, Calypso and the Catalina; which range in length from 24 to 35 feet. Chris-Craft is a fully-owned subsidiary of Winnebago Industries (NYSE: WGO), a 67-year-old manufacturer of innovative outdoor recreation products
